
What is recorded here
Scotland's National Record of the Historic Environment records Allt Creag A' Mhadaidh as Sheepfold (period Unassigned), Shieling Hut(s) (post Medieval). The official map says its point is accurate as follows: NGR given to the nearest 100m. The record does not by itself mean that the public may enter the place.
